TECHNICAL FIELD The present invention relates to a body of an electric device in which a wire outlet is formed.

BACKGROUND ART Generally, when an accessory such as an alarm contact, an auxiliary contact, a shunt trip device, and an undervoltage trip device is provided in an electric device such as a circuit breaker for wiring, as shown in FIG. It may be necessary to pull the wire out of the body. Conventionally, the electric wire 7 is provided on the side surface of the body including the body 1 and the cover 2.
Since the insertion hole 9 for drawing out the electric wire was formed by post-processing such as cutting according to the number of the above-mentioned, the following problems occurred. That is, there are problems that it takes time to process the through hole 9, that foreign matter such as cutting powder enters the inside of the body, and that it is post-processed so that the dimensions are likely to vary and the appearance deteriorates.

[Object of the Invention] The present invention has been made in view of the above-mentioned points, and the main object thereof is to select an electric wire extraction at the time of fitting the body and the cover without performing post-processing. An object of the present invention is to provide a body of an electric device capable of forming a through hole for a device.

DISCLOSURE OF THE INVENTION (Embodiment) As shown in FIG. 2, a housing of a body is formed by combining a body 1 and a cover 2. The body 1 is formed in a box shape having an open top surface, and the cover 2 is formed in a box shape having an open bottom surface, so that the cover 2 is fitted onto the body 1 so that their opening surfaces coincide with each other. Has become.
As shown in FIGS. 1 to 3, the notch 3 on the abutting surface of the body 1 faces the abutting surface and penetrates the front and back of the peripheral wall.
And a mounting groove 4 is formed on the inner peripheral surface of the notch 3. The mounting groove 4 is provided from both side surfaces to the bottom surface of the notch 3, and is composed of a vertical mounting groove 4a on both side surfaces and a horizontal mounting groove 4b on the bottom surface. A holding plate 5 is detachably inserted into the mounting groove 4. The holding plate 5 is formed in a rectangular shape, and insertion notches 6a and 6b are formed on a pair of long sides facing each other. Both insertion notches 6a, 6b are formed to have different widths. For example, as shown in FIG. 4, one insertion notch 6a is set to have a width W 1 corresponding to three electric wires 7, and the other The notch 6b for insertion is set to a width W 2 corresponding to the two electric wires 7. Where notch for insertion
Although 6a and 6b are formed to correspond to the two electric wires 7 and the three electric wires 7, it goes without saying that other numbers may be set.

With the above configuration, by mounting the holding plate 5 in the mounting groove 4, a hole for inserting the electric wire 7 is formed between the body 1 and the cover 2. It is possible to handle a plurality of types of electric wires 7. When the cutouts 6a, 6b for insertion are set to the width as described above, if the cutout 3 is set to the width corresponding to the four electric wires 7, the holding plate 5 is put in the cutout 3. With the holding plate 5 removed, three types of states can be set. Further, one of the insertion notches 6a and 6b of the holding plate 5 is made to face the notch 3 to form a wire drawing hole corresponding to the width of the electric wire 7, but the other notch not made to face the notch 3 6a
Alternatively, 6b faces the mounting groove 4, and no extra opening is formed by the other insertion notch 6a or 6b. In the above example, the holding plate 5 is formed in a rectangular shape, and the notches 6a and 6b for insertion are formed only on two sides of the rectangular shape. However, the holding plate 5 is formed in a square shape and each side has a different width. By forming a general cutout, it is possible to correspond to four types of electric wires 7. Further, if the insertion notch is not formed on one side of the holding plate 5, the notch 3 can be closed when it is not necessary to draw out the electric wire 7. Further, a rib that fits into the mounting groove 4 and is capable of being broken is provided at the lower edge of the cover 2 so that the notch 3 is closed by the rib when the product is shipped, and the rib is broken as necessary. Alternatively, the holding plate 5 may be attached.

Although the notch 3 is formed in the body 1 in the above embodiments, the same effect can be obtained even if the notch 3 is formed in the cover 2.

[Advantages of the Invention] As described above, the present invention forms a housing from a body whose one surface is open and a cover which is fitted to the body so as to close the opening of the body. In a body of an electric device that has a notch penetrating the front and back of the peripheral wall of the housing and facing the abutting surface of the cover, a mounting groove is formed from both sides of the inner circumference of the notch to the bottom surface, Since the holding plate having at least one insertion notch facing the mounting groove is detachably inserted into the above-mentioned mounting groove so as to close the notch, the notch for insertion is not required to be processed later. Attach the holding plate to the mounting groove while facing the inside to form a wire drawing hole, or attach the holding plate to the mounting groove with the insertion notch facing the mounting groove. As a result, the insertion notch can be closed by the mounting groove, and the holding plate can close the notch.
Furthermore, since post-processing such as cutting is not required, it is possible to finish the product with an excellent appearance as a molded product, and it is also possible to prevent foreign matter from entering inside during post-processing.
